Limiting the duration of the scan and avoiding elective keepsake ultrasounds are practical steps that align with medical advice. Medical ultrasounds performed by healthcare providers adhere to the "As Low As Reasonably Achievable" (ALARA) principle, using the lowest output necessary to obtain diagnostic information.
